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Assessment
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to bigger problems down the line, and a much bigger bill. Don’t wait until it’s too late. Watch out for these warning signs and give us a call if you suspect you’ve got a water damage issue on your hands.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Those Unpleasant Smells could be a sign of hidden water damage or mold growth. If you can’t pinpoint the source of the smell, it’s time to call us in.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ling or Walls
Those Unsightly Stains could be a sign of a leaky roof or a burst pipe. Don’t ignore them, call us to assess the dam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
That Distorted Flooring could be a sign of water damage or uneven settling. Give us a call to diagnose the issue and develop a plan to fix it.
Increased Water Bills
Those Higher Bills could be a sign of a leaky pipe or hidden water damage. Don’t wait, call us to assess the situation and get your bills back under control.
Visible Signs of Leaks or Water Damage
Those Visible Signs of water damage or leaks could be a sign of a bigger problem. Give us a call to assess the situation and develop a plan to fix it.
Unusual Sounds or Noises
Those Unusual Noises could be a sign of a leaky pipe or hidden water damage. Don’t ignore them, call us to diagnose the issue.
Visible Signs of Mold or Mildew
Those Unpleasant Growth could be a sign of hidden water damage or mold growth. Give us a call to assess the situation and develop a plan to fix it.

Water Damage Assessment Cost in Visalia, CA
The cost of water damage assessment in Visalia, CA,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are based on the specifics of your situation, and we’ll provide you with a clear, detailed breakdown of the costs involved.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Inspection | $200 – $1,000 | The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area. |
| Damage Evaluation and Report | $500 – $2,500 | The extent of the damage and the complexity of the situation. |
| Repair and Restoration | $1,000 – $10,000 | The sever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the materials required. |
| Equipment and Labor | $500 – $5,000 | The type and quantity of equipment needed, as well as labor costs. |
| More Services (mold remediation, etc.) | $500 – $5,000 | The extent of the more services required. |
Keep in mind that these are estimates, and the actual cost of water damage assessment in Visalia, CA, may v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ide you with a clear, detailed breakdown of the costs involved during the on-site assessment.
